  • Patent number: 4997671
    Abstract: A chewy, semi-plastic, non-porous, microbiologically-stable dog food which includes: 12 to about 30 weight percent, based upon the total weight of the dog food, of gelatin; at least one acidulant; at least one cereal starch-containing textural agent; at least one release agent; at least one taste agent; at least one sugar; salt; and added water. The dog food is in a compacted form. The dog food has a pH of about 3 to 5, and has a moisture content of about 10 to about 25 weight percent, based upon the weight of the dog food. The process for preparing the dog food includes: (a) mixing the dry components and liquid components with low speed agitation and continuing the mixing until a dough is obtained; (b) forming the dough by compacting into compacted dog snacks or biscuits; (c) conditioning the compacted dough at 185.degree. to 200.degree. F. for about 7 to 8 minutes; and (d) packaging the compacted dog snacks or biscuits in a protective package.
